Transaction 66f0caa74200d6b53e21f531ff517e75faaaa46eb40dfd2048a599969dc9e198
1 Input
1 Output
-
66f0caa74200d6b53e21f531ff517e75faaaa46eb40dfd2048a599969dc9e198:0
- value
- 158914
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c79b08dcca79f7ec5db0c2dabd802c777330860
- address
- bc1qm3umprwv570ha3wmpsk6hkqzcamnxzrqkne4hk